Didn't see your thread earlier, sorry. What you want is a good cable that's known to work - the cable isn't just a cable, it's a converter that allows the computer to talk to the bike, so it has to have the right electronics in it. A well-known and known-good cable can be had from
http://www.lonelec.co.uk - I picked mine up there and mapped just fine with it.
Then you just need a Windows laptop and to hit up and grab the software and the right map from there. There are also pretty thorough instructions. You can, in theory, convert your bike into a big paperweight but in practice I doubt it.
